Output dc8d31b4e0c9b7e2dfa83296793f81fe80f032f5d9d573e2d655ad8aec33369f:0

value
83663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e351212eccc8085c9bf5d0fc29dc42b7d5e65ff3 OP_EQUAL
address
3NQxW5FYNNtzTcFcJMZziTTya5qxLjFfs9
transaction
dc8d31b4e0c9b7e2dfa83296793f81fe80f032f5d9d573e2d655ad8aec33369f
confirmations
57124
spent
true